Freasher Job Search Guidelines
As a fresher, job search involves a lot of effort. Right guidance makes it easy. Below are a few inputs which could be helpful in your job search. Divide job search into two phases: ‘preparation’ and ‘looking out for job’.
Phase 1: Preparation before job search

This is the most important phase. You must be well-prepared to clear every interview opportunity.
Steps for Effective Preparation:
- Understand which domain interests you: VLSI, Embedded, or Software
- List out what skills employers look for in your chosen domain
- VLSI Example: Digital design, Verilog, SystemVerilog, protocols (AXI, AHB, etc.), hands-on projects
- Embedded Example: Protocols (I2C, SPI), Embedded C, RTOS, microcontrollers, Linux drivers
- Prepare a study timeline depending on your current knowledge
- Use simulators/compilers to run code examples
- Maintain detailed notes on protocols, timing diagrams, signals, etc.
- Ensure complete ownership of your projects – from spec to closure
- Start job search only after full preparation to avoid losing opportunities
Should I Join an Institute?
Ideally, you can self-learn using online resources. However, a good institute can shorten preparation time and give you access to tools, mentoring, and peer groups. Do not join because of “100% placement guarantee” claims.
Which Course to Join?
- Avoid enrolling in a full course immediately
- Start with core subjects like Verilog & Digital Design
- Choose a course with practical exposure (not just theory)
- Ensure flexibility to switch institute if trainer quality is poor
Precautions While Choosing an Institute
- Talk to seniors in the industry
- Request trainer profiles (not just MD or founders)
- Ask for past batch student contact numbers (20+)
- Check course content vs industry needs
- Estimate total cost (training + accommodation)
- Ignore fancy interiors – focus on trainer and course value
Phase 2: Looking Out for Job
- Make a solid resume – keep it focused and factual
- Include:
- Skills: Languages, HDL, Scripting, Protocols
- Tools: Revision mgmt, OS, etc.
- Education: Only if 60%
- Projects: Title, duration, responsibilities
- Create LinkedIn profile
- Upload resume on job portals like Naukri, Monster, TimesJobs
- Apply on company websites directly
- Form a peer job-seeking group
- Stay open to other domains too (like software)
- Prepare for GATE (1hr/day) if you're a B.Tech fresher
Summary
- Don't apply without strong preparation
- Prepare with timelines and full clarity on topics
- Practice using industry tools (not just reading)
- Plan finances assuming a 1-year job search timeline
- Be open to opportunities in other domains too
